Deciding between a dedicated and shared server can prove challenging. Shared servers are not ideal for websites that enjoy high traffic levels, design-driven layouts and sensitive customer and payment information. The bigger your site, or your plans, the more you should consider dedicated hosting.

Choose a web host that does not have many outages. Don’t choose a company that experiences frequent outages has clearly not taken the proper precautions to protect their clients.Frequent downtime demonstrates a poor business model, so do not make a commitment to such a company.

When trying to choose a web host, choose a provider that is located where your target audience lives. For example, if you want to sell things to people in Ireland, then you should choose a web host that has a data center in Ireland.

If you wish to experiment with new software, look for a plan with a VPS or virtual private server. VPS plans give you more control over your web server. You can control what software goes on the server and what accounts have access to it. This type of plan allows you to do most of the same things you would do if you owned the web server. Understand that you need to know the ins and outs of administering your own web server if you choose this type of plan.

What type and level of server access does your web server offer? Will you have access to a more complex server, or a more simple one? Some hosting platforms incorporate FTP-based servers, and others use a simpler control panel. If your website contains only a few pages or is limited to basic content, a simple control panel is sufficient. However, complex and advanced websites may necessitate a more complicated server.
